The full story of Pokemon Sword and Shield involves the player's journey in the Galar region. You start as a young trainer, aiming to become the champion. There are various Gym battles to conquer. Along the way, you encounter the mystery of the Dynamax phenomenon and face off against Team Yell, who cause trouble. The story also includes interactions with the Legendary Pokemon Zacian and Zamazenta, which play important roles in the Galar region's lore.

A good team could be Cinderace, Inteleon, Corviknight, Toxtricity, Dragapult and Hatterene. Cinderace is a strong Fire - type with high speed and attack. Inteleon is a reliable Water - type sniper. Corviknight is great for flying around and has good defense. Toxtricity can dish out some serious damage with its Electric - type moves. Dragapult is a powerful Dragon - type and Hatterene has strong Psychic - type abilities.
